Synopsis

Chaos reigns in the village of Babble! All day, the residents fight, yell and argue, and no one is heard or understood... until a mysterious little girl arrives and gives the locals something very strange: a full stop. But what is this thing that looks like a freckle or a spot? The villagers don't even know how to ask. However, as the girl begins to share more gifts - a question mark, quotation marks - the residents slowly learn how to communicate. But when more fights arise and disaster strikes, can punctuation truly save the day?
